jQuery是一款有助于快速處理HTML文檔操作的JavaScript庫。同時,它也是一款支持跨瀏覽器的JavaScript庫,它的目標是使編寫JavaScript代碼更簡單。此外,它還具有良好的跨平臺能力,因此,使用jQuery可以在眾多平臺上對網站進行編程。
而jQuery LG GT是一個jQuery插件,可以幫助我們快速構造一個彈出的登錄框,并利用Ajax實現與后端的數據交互。
$(function() { $('#loginform').submit(function() { var data = $('#loginform').serialize(); $.ajax({ type: 'POST', url: 'login.php', data: data, success: function(response) { if (response == 'success') { alert('登錄成功'); } else { alert('登錄失敗'); } } }); return false; }); $('.show_login').click(function() { $('#login_container').fadeIn('slow'); $('#loginform input[type="text"]').focus(); }); $('#login_container').click(function() { $(this).fadeOut('slow'); }); });
上述代碼中的$('#loginform').submit()函數用于監聽登錄表單的提交事件,并利用$.ajax()函數發送請求到后端程序。如果后端返回'success',則彈出"登錄成功"的提示框,否則彈出"登錄失敗"提示框。
而$('.show_login').click()函數則是用于監聽點擊"登錄"按鈕后的事件,并展示彈出登錄框。而$('#login_container').click()函數則是用于監聽點擊彈出登錄框的背景區域的事件,從而實現點擊背景區域后彈出登錄框消失的效果。
總之,使用jQuery LG GT可以讓我們能夠更加高效地實現一個彈出的登錄框,并且可以方便地與后端進行數據交互,從而為用戶帶來更加友好的體驗。